THE VERDON REGIONAL NATURE PARK

THE VERDON REGIONAL NATURE PARK

Natural Crafts
4.9/5
35 reviews
Closed

La Bastide de Valx is the flagship of the park, as it provides you with numerous books and information sheets. With its 1,000 km of hiking trails (including the famous Blanc-Martel trail), the landscape of the Verdon Regional Nature Park opens up like a picture book in a tormented relief, and tells 250 million years of geological history. The Verdon River, the backbone of the territory, has shaped its identity. The deep cuts of the Grand Canyon rub shoulders with the fullness of the Sainte-Croix and Esparron lakes and the vast lavender plateaus of the Pays de Valensole as well as the hills of the Haut-Var. Five artificial reservoirs, the lakes of Castillon, Chaudane, Sainte-Croix, Quinson and Esparron de Verdon, contribute to the beauty of this land. Visit its beautiful website, an almost inexhaustible source of information and images of splendid landscapes that will give you, no doubt, the desire to go there to admire these unique territories and so rich naturally, with your own eyes! And for the lovers of preserved nature, let's remember that they will be able to observe or to be next to a third of the French flora, so much its floristic wealth is unique. And the richness of its fauna is not in rest. The Great Bustard, the Griffon Vulture, the Ocellated Lizard (the largest in Europe) and 22 species of bats (out of the 32 listed in France) are an example of the animal diversity present.

PARC NATUREL RÉGIONAL DU VERCORS

PARC NATUREL RÉGIONAL DU VERCORS

Natural site to discover
4.6/5
8 reviews

A land of wild nature with remarkable biodiversity but also a land of history and discovery, the Vercors Regional Nature Park, between Isère and Drôme, covers an exceptional territory of almost 26,000 hectares. It is divided into eight regions: the Quatre-Montagnes, the Coulmes, the Vercors drômois, the Royans, the Diois, the Trièves, the Gervanne and the Piémont Nord. The Vercors Regional Nature Park is home to the largest reserve in mainland France and 4,600 km of hiking trails. The practice of outdoor sports is therefore possible in all 4 seasons, offering an exceptional setting to hikers. On its surface, you will discover wooded plateaus, majestic cirques, a profusion of wild fauna and flora and in its entrails, gaping chasms, deep gorges and magnificent caves. From the lavender of Provence in the south to the snowy summits of the north, the Vercors is a land of contrasts. A citadel carved out of the limestone rock, the Vercors has long been preserved from intense human activity. However, its 53,000 inhabitants living in 85 communes live in harmony with nature and have developed on its territory an agricultural and local production activity, let's recall for this purpose the obtaining of the AOP Bleu du Vercors-Sassenage. In the heart of this vast region, whose tragic history cannot be ignored, we must first distinguish the 16,600 hectares of the Hauts Plateaux Nature Reserve, the largest nature reserve in mainland France, a totally protected area where nature is at its best. In this reserve, there are no houses and no roads, but a preserved fauna and flora, in the heart of a territory of mountain pastures, forests and cliffs. You can find the largest forest of hooked pines in the limestone Alps, but also many mountain mammals such as the ibex, the mouflon, the chamois or the marmot. The Hauts Plateaux Nature Reserve is also a place to observe the vulture. In total, there are nearly 80 protected plant species in the Vercors Natural Park. During your walks in the forest, you will be able to see, for example, the Venus hoof, a pretty plant of the orchid family. In the cliffs, you will also notice auricular primroses and, in the subalpine grasses, wild tulips. The Vercors massif is also home to 135 species of breeding birds, 65 species of mammals and 17 species of reptiles and amphibians! Among them: ibex, deer, golden eagles, peregrine falcons and marmots. You can also meet in the Vercors chamois, deer, roe deer, mouflons, ibex and even wild boars. It is thanks to its great variety of ecosystems that the Vercors manages to maintain such a beautiful biodiversity: mountain fauna, cliffs, and even Mediterranean species will find here a natural habitat of choice. The limestone massif of the Vercors is also a paradise for cavers: the Berger chasm, located in the north of the massif, is world famous. This set of karstic cavities, whose waters are in correspondence with the tanks of Sassenage, was discovered in 1953. Another highlight of the Vercors Regional Nature Park is the Choranche caves where even non-specialists of underground galleries can enjoy the beauties hidden under our feet. The visit is a beautiful journey to the heart of the Earth. Of this sumptuous massif, one should not forget the Royans which spreads its agrarian opulence between the course of the Isère and the first slopes of the Vercors without leaving the spectacular, in particular thanks to the cliffs which plunge of several hundreds of meters in Combe-Laval and in Grands-Goulets. This position of natural fortress also allowed men, and in particular the maquisards in fight against the occupant, to find refuge in the innumerable caves and the unfathomable forests. The martyred villages are a reminder of the battles that took place in these peaceful places. Among them, the village of Vassieux-en-Vercors and its memorial of the Resistance which are in the center of a route of discovery of the sites where the tragic events of the Vercors took place, during the summer 1944. A place of memory if ever there was one, the memorial allows you to discover the daily life of the maquisards, the historical events but also the different strategies and ideologies. A natural citadel, the Vercors offers a few peaks that exceed 2,000 meters in altitude, including the Grand Veymont, the highest point of the massif at 2,341 meters, without forgetting the very photogenic Mont Aiguille. A mountain that is not admirable for its height, 2,085 meters, but for its particular shape of isolated tooth - one could compare it to a molar -, a summit plateau surrounded by impressive cliffs. Impressive, like the needles of Dévoluy, a crystalline mass that seems detached from its forest base. Here is a region which you should not miss to discover landscapes mixing striking contrasts and plenitude, nature and history.
